Archdeacon Will 1663A #061 Maughold will of William Quark, died about 1 March 1663/4, intestate: 
Summary: wife [xxxxx Christian] is alive; only son William Quark; next of kindred on father's side brother in law Thomas Kermode & brother in law John 
Corlett are sworn supervisors; father in law William Christian is alive; Pledges: Gilbert Colleish & brother in law Daniel/Donold Christian the son of 
William Christian of Maughold,  NOTE, Thomas Kermode married Cathraine Quark & John Corlett married Margaret Quarl (by September 1656).
Will of sister: ArW 1663A #047 Maughold will of Bahie Bridson alias Quark, died 21 October 1663, husband John Bridson is alive: husband John Bridson; only 
dau Catharine Bridson; sister Catharine (md Thomas Kermode who became supervisor); Margaret Quark her other sister; John Corteen & Daniel Corkill are made 
overseers but they declined.          
Will of mother: ArW 1637A #010 Maughold will of Joney Quark alias Callow, died 3 July 1637: husband William Quark (died around the same time, they have a 
joint inventory), dau Ellin, dau Catharine (married Thomas Kermode), dau Margaret (married John Corlett by Sep 1656), dau Bahie Quark (married John Bridson; 
her will 1663A #47), sister Joney Callow (married Thomas Fayle), sister Catharine Callow, brother John Callow, brother Daniel/Donold Callow, brother? 
Patrick Callow. brother? Mallooney Callow, brother in law Duncan Costeen, supervisors: John Christian & brother John Callow & John Christian; witnesses: 
Richard Corteen & Ann Callow & Margaret Callow & Isabel Clucas & Margaret Colleish/Quilleash, also: Isabel Callow, Bahie Callow, John Quark, William Quark, 
Christian Kermode, Catharine Cubbon, Patrick Corkill.  

(20) Maughall --------[dark] Will Quark departed this life intested aboute ye first of March 1663 whereof the Court haveinge intelligence have decreed his only sonn Willm Quark administrator, & the next of kinred upon ye father side supvisors, viz Tho Kermod& sworne The mother sworne to bringe in a pfect Invent, in whose hands the goods is. John Curlett yt is marryed to ye Ant is sworn ye supvisor in Court solvo tamen vincuig suo jure to ye mother 1s legasie Decretud et Solvit 1s Maughall March ye first 1663 The Inventory of the goods of Willm Quark deceased Intestate praized by 4 sworn men, viz Jo: Cowle, Mitchall Cotter, Robert Looney and Willm Corteene amounted to ye sume of ..... 2£ - 14s - 6d togeather wth qter of cropp of corn new sewn debts to be deducted out of ye above Inventory .... 00£ - 17s - 6d The good in the mothers hand & hath give in pledges secunda forman legis her father Willm Christian & Gilbt Coleish Gilbt: Coleish one of ye pledges is cleared & Donll Christian sonn of Will is become counterbond More aded to ys Invent by Tho: Kermod & Willm Christian .. 6s - 10d ffeb ye 27th 1664 Willm Christin entereth against ye execr or Administrator of Will Quark for ye sume of 5s 6d due dept & craveth tryall pt of ye said Invent It: in oats xxv stooks prized to 7d ob p stick ... 12s - 6d In barly 7 stucks at xd ye stook ....................................... 2s - 5d It: there is due ye child after all debts & accompts deducted ... 3£ - 5s - 3d free & debtless goods, note yt ye corn is here included, only ye lords rent to be allowed when ye child enters upon it, being a quarter rent for ye 4th pt of the crop This is record, by order under parson Harrison hand writen upon ye back of a coppie & to be aded to ye said Invent to make all straight wch is due by ye sworne supvisor wth all other pties convened, in ye behalf of ye child this accompt was taken upon oath & proofe before me Octo: 29th 1666 J Harrison ffor Sr John Huddlestone these to add to Willm Quarks Invent of KK Maughold [next page] Janry: ye 28th 1666/7 Donold X?in sone of Wm X?in of KK Maughold hath hereby bound himselfe heyrs & executors (wth his sayd ffather who is already bound) for ye forth comeing of ye goods due to ye childe of his brother in law, William Quark deceased, And therfore Gilbert Colesh, who was formerly one of ye pledges in this behalfe is cleere: And this to be added to ye will in ye yeare (63) in ye Archdeacon Records Exam: p me Rich Ffox Episcop Reg:
